Round 1:
- Jones tries a front snap kick to start off as the fighters size each other up.
- Jones and Hamill exchange low kicks, but no major damage landed.
- Hamill tries a single leg takedown, but is met with a jab to his face.
- Jones attempts a spinning back elbow, but misses.
- Jones slams Hamill on the fround with a leg trip.
- He is now in full mount and landing big elbows, but Hamill is moving well.
- Hamill’s head is opened with a elbow, he is also grinding his elbow into Hamill’s eye.
- Mazagatti stops the fighters and deducts a point from Jones for a “12 to 6″ elbow, but Hamill does not get back up.
- A pool of blood is settling over Hamill’s eyes and he can no longer continue.
- Jones dominated the veteran Hamill on the ground and broke his nose.
Official result: Jon Jones disqualified for illegal elbows on the ground, Matt Hamill wins by DQ after he can not continue.

The Ultimate Fighter “Heavyweight” Finals
Round 1:
- Roy Nelson rubbed the Burger King logo with his foot and came out to weird Al’s “I’m Fat” Parody of Michael Jackson’s “Bad”
- Schaub is using his jab to keep Roy at bay.
- Roy attempts a takedown, but Schaub avoids it.
- Roy finally takes down Schaub with underhooks and begins to go to work.
- Schaub is bucking, but Nelson’s belly is a immovable object.
- Schaub gest up and begins to land combos with his punches on Roy.
- Nelson swings back, but misses.
- Schaub catches Nelson coming in attempting to jab.
- Roy Nelson lands a big over hand right to Schaub’s chin.
- Roy Nelson throws two jabs takes Schaub’s attention and lands a big over hand right which floors him.
- Nelson lands a punch to Schaub’s chin while he rolls flat on to his back and the fight is over.
- Roy Nelson is now The Ultimate Fighter season 10 winner.
Official result: Roy Nelson wins by KO (Punches), Round 1 (3:45)
